You can watch Premier League games for free on Amazon Prime and here’s how

It's December and Premier League is back. Next week, football fans can watch 10 games live on Amazon Prime and there are ways to watch for free.

Four teams will kick off the midweek round of fixtures next Tuesday on December 5, including Wolves vs Burnley and Luton Town vs Arsenal.

Fans can enjoy watching the matches over three days as the streaming giant provides access to any fixture you want to watch, as well as the Boxing Day games and beyond because from Tuesday, December 26 to Thursday, December 28, Amazon will be taking on broadcast duties and showing all 20 clubs in action.

For Amazon Prime Video members, you will already have access to watch the matches as it's included in the subscription. But for non-members, you can now sign up to Amazon Prime for a 30-day free trial.

If you decide to continue using the Amazon Prime service, the subscription fee will be £8.99 per month or £95 a year. You can also just get a Prime Video subscription for £5.99 a month and you can cancel either at any time.

Premier League midweek games on Prime Video next week

Tuesday, December 5

  • 19:30- Wolves vs Burnley
  • 20:15- Luton Town vs Arsenal

Wednesday, December 6

  • 19:30- Brighton and Hove Albion vs Brentford
  • 19:30- Crystal Palace vs AFC Bournemouth
  • 19:30- Fulham vs Nottingham Forest
  • 19:30- Sheffield United vs Liverpool
  • 20:15- Aston Villa vs Manchester City
  • 20:15- Manchester United vs Chelsea

Thursday, December 7

  • 19:30- Everton vs Newcastle United
  • 20:15- Tottenham Hotspur vs West Ham United
